Course structure

• Introduction to Art Museums and Galleries
• Curatorial Practices and Theories
• Art Conservation and Restoration
• Art Market and Auction Houses
• Contemporary Art Trends
• Digital Curation and Online Exhibitions
• Exhibition Design and Installation
• Art History Research Methods
• Cultural Heritage Preservation
